whats is perfluoropolyether ?

perfluoropolyether (Perfluorinated Polyether, PFPE) is a high molecular weight polymer with only C, F, and O atoms in the molecular chain.  It is a colorless, odorless, transparent liquid which features excellent heat resistance, oxidation resistance, radiation resistance, corrosion resistance, low volatility, and non-combustibility.  PFPE is widely used in harsh environments like electronic, electrical, mechanical, nuclear industry, aerospace, magnetic media and other fields.

There are four structures of PFPE: K,Y,Z and D type. The Z-type and Y-type structures are obtained by photo-oxidative polymerization of tetrafluoroethylene (TFE) and/or hexafluoropropylene (HFP); The K-type structure is obtained by hexafluoropropylene oxide (HFPO) through anion Polymerization; D-type structure obtained by anionic polymerization of tetrafluorooxetane (TFO). PFPE with D-type structure has a non-shielding structure, which is slightly less stable. PFPE with K-type structure has a fully "shielded" structure with branched chains, which has the best stability. The performance of the Z-type and Y-type structures is in between.
